The most common advice given to ambitious professionals is to double down on a niche. We are told to find a specialization, burrow deep into its nuances, and climb a highly defined corporate or institutional ladder. This is excellent advice if your goal is a predictable, linear path to upper-middle-class comfort.

However, if your goal is to build exceptional wealth—the kind of asymmetrical, exponential financial success that alters your life trajectory—the “burrowing” strategy carries massive hidden risks. You become highly vulnerable to market saturation, technological disruption, and diminishing returns.

True financial leverage doesn’t come from doing the same thing slightly better than the person next to you. It comes from arbitrage. Specifically, it comes from two distinct strategic moves:

  1. Taking your existing skills to an industry or domain that has never seen them before.
  2. Taking an existing problem and applying an entirely foreign toolkit to solve it.

When you displace either the skill or the problem, you break free from hyper-competition. You stop competing on price or effort, and you start competing on uniqueness. Here is a comprehensive blueprint for how to execute this strategy to unlock exponential wealth.

Part 1: The Trap of Local Optima

In mathematics and optimization, a “local optimum” is a point where you are at the highest possible peak in your immediate surroundings, but far below the “global optimum”—the highest peak on the entire map.

Many brilliant programmers, marketers, engineers, and financial analysts spend their entire careers stuck on a tiny hill.

If you are a top-tier software engineer in Silicon Valley working on ad-targeting algorithms, you are competing against the sharpest minds on earth for incremental 1% gains. The market is hyper-efficient. The rewards, while high in terms of salary, are structurally limited because your marginal value is capped by the sheer volume of competing talent.

You are trapped in a local optimum. To find the global optimum, you have to descend your current hill, cross a valley of uncertainty, and climb a completely different mountain.

Part 2: Strategy A — Displacing Your Skills (New Territory)

The first path to outsized wealth is taking a skill set that is considered “commonplace” or highly commoditized in your native industry and transplanting it into an industry that is technologically or structurally lagging.

When you do this, you instantly become a apex predator in that new ecosystem. What feels like “basic, standard practice” to you will look like black magic to your new peers.

The Dynamics of Skill Transposition

  • The “Boring” Industry Premium: The vast majority of cutting-edge talent flocks to “sexy” industries (AI, crypto, high finance, luxury tech). Consequently, massive, trillion-dollar industries like agriculture, commercial waste management, supply chain logistics, and local manufacturing are starved for elite modern skills.
  • Instant Structural Leverage: If you take modern growth-marketing and data-analytics frameworks—which are fiercely contested in the e-commerce space—and apply them to regional commercial HVAC (Heating, Ventilation, and Air Conditioning) distribution, you will easily capture market share. Why? Because your competitors are still relying on golf-course handshakes and physical catalogs.

Historical Case Study: High-Frequency Trading

In the 1970s and 1980s, Wall Street was dominated by fundamental analysts, MBAs, and floor traders who traded on intuition, relationships, and basic financial modeling.

Then, a wave of physicists, mathematicians, and computer scientists (the “Quants,” pioneered by figures like Jim Simons and his firm Renaissance Technologies) left academia and defense research. They took skills used to track submarines and model weather patterns and applied them to pricing options and equities. They weren’t smarter than everyone else in the world, but they were vastly more advanced than everyone else in that specific room. They built one of the greatest wealth-generating machines in human history by simply changing rooms.

Part 3: Strategy B — Displacing the Problem (New Tools)

The inverse of the first strategy is to take a well-known, historically stubborn problem in your industry and refuse to solve it using the industry’s standard playbook. Instead, you import a completely foreign framework.

When an industry faces a problem for decades, it develops “regulatory capture of the mind.” Everyone agrees on what the problem is, and everyone agrees on the three acceptable ways to try and solve it. True wealth-generating disruption happens when someone walks in with a fourth, completely unconsidered tool.

How to Cross-Pollinate Toolkits

To find these asymmetrical opportunities, look for industries that suffer from “dogma.”

When you replace the standard tool with a foreign one, your cost basis drops exponentially, or your speed increases by orders of magnitude. That delta—the difference between the old cost/speed and the new cost/speed—is where immense fortunes are captured.

Part 4: The Psychology of the Leap (Managing the Career Risk)

If this strategy is so lucrative, why doesn’t everyone do it? Because it requires enduring a temporary loss of status.

When you leave an industry where you are respected and understood to enter one where you are an outsider, your ego takes a hit.

  • A software engineer moving into the commercial plumbing space will initially be viewed with suspicion.
  • An artist moving into industrial design will be told they don’t understand the physics of manufacturing.

To successfully execute this transition and get rich, you must develop a high tolerance for looking foolish in the short term. You have to trade the comfort of peer validation for the asymmetric upside of market disruption.

The Alpha Rule of Wealth: If everyone in your immediate professional circle understands and approves of your next career move, it is highly unlikely to make you rich. Wealth lives in the gaps where people are misinterpreting value.

Part 5: Step-by-Step Blueprint to Execution

If you want to apply this framework to your life over the next 12 to 24 months, follow this execution sequence:

1. Audit Your “Levers”

Write down your core skills, but strip them of industry jargon. Don’t say “I am a Senior Salesforce Administrator.” Say “I am an expert at building automated systems that track and optimize customer sales pipelines.” The second definition can be exported; the first is trapped in a corporate box.

2. Identify the “Stagnant Trillion”

Look for large, unglamorous industries that generate massive cash flow but possess low technological or operational sophistication. Look at construction, waste management, regional logistics, specialized manufacturing, or corporate compliance.

3. Look for the “Over-Served” Problems

Find where your native industry has solved a problem perfectly, and look for an adjacent industry that is still bleeding cash from that exact same wound.

4. Build the Bridge

You rarely need to invent entirely new technology. You simply need to build the API (metaphorical or literal) between the advanced skill and the primitive problem. Position yourself as the translator. Because you speak both languages, you can capture the enterprise value created by bringing them together.

The Ultimate Edge

The individuals who build legendary wealth are rarely the absolute best in a single, well-defined discipline. The world’s richest people are almost always hybrids. They are individuals who realized that a B+ skill set in one domain, when applied to an F-grade domain, creates an A+ economic outcome.

Stop trying to be 1% better than your immediate peers. Take your tools, find a completely different sandbox, and solve a problem that your competitors don’t even know exists. That is where the money is.
